Good grief, only five? Only five. Season three had so many great episodes for a change. How can I choose only five? Okay. Considering from beginning to end if you force me to choose:

 

5.)Damage Archer's unthinkable choice. What can I say? I loved it. Innocence lost.

4.)Countdown, the most exciting and complete episode of the season. Hayes' death and Hoshi's plight really got to me. T'Pol reaching out to Trip as "Trip" for the first time was delightful.

3.)Twilight really gave the Xindi threat teeth. Poignant, sad, exciting. The one and ONLY time I ever bought into Archer and T'Pol as a loving couple. Captain Trip rocked.

2.)Proving Ground, an underrated gem. Easily Jeffrey Combs' best performance of the year. Shran is a catalyst for such great things.

1.)Without a doubt, The Forgotten. The single most entertaining, poignant, satisfying and complete episode of the season. Connor was fabulous. I felt for Tucker's loss and all the rage he'd been suppressing more than ever before, even though I understood that Archer had a job to do with Degra.

 

Honorable mention: Zero Hour, Azati Prime, Similitude, Harbinger, Anomaly(came within an eyelash of making the list) Impulse, E2, The Council.

Interesting topic Captain Ericks

 

Top five.... mmmmmnnnn.

 

1 Similitude. Absolutely brilliant from Alpha to Omega.

 

2 The Forgotten. A nice character ep for Trip. We find out that his vengeance wasn't too obvious because he'd buried it along with his grief. Connor Trinneer's breaking down scene, from his calm, to his flash of anger, (kicking away the Xindi power cells), to his crying and gratitude to T'Pol for being there, was just beautifully played.

 

3 Countdown. Nice ensemble piece and very pacy. Let down by Archer not being able to find one nice word to say to Trip at the end. :laugh:

 

4 Proving Ground. Coombs is wonderful as Shran! I do think the 'Archerite' was a little over the top, but it was a lovely show. Archer smiled and laughed in that ep, (first time that whole season). And Trip's talk with Shran meant it wasn't only Archer who made the Andorian respect the 'pink skins' (Tho' I am still waiting for the scene where Shran goes to call Mayweather a 'pink skin' and realises he can't!)

 

5 Twilight. Trip as Captain Tucker was the BEST. Just what a Star Trek captain should be. The Archer/T'Pol thing was nice and the graphic of Earth's destruction and the subsequent hunting down of all humans was very good in showing us just exactly what they were all fighting for. To say, 'they're going to destroy the Earth' is one thing. To show it in eye popping, tragic detail is another.

2.)'Similitude'-A very subtle episode. Hikes up the romance with Trip and T'Pol. Sims desperation to live in reminecient of 'Tuvix' and his realization at the very end is so touching. The second best moral-delema episode next to 'Damage'.

 

3.)'Twilight'-I was spell bound from the opening scenes, when Earth was destroyed. The flashbacks to the last days of the Xindi conflict and T'Pol in command was very entertaining. Seeing the next few NX class ships was great. And the apocalyptic situation was played out in total with the crew and the ship.

 

4.)'The Council'-A great thrill seeing the Xindi Council take center stage with Archer and Hoshi. And the presentation of the evidence was very convincing. Degras death was such a shock and a major turning point in the collapse of the council. Plus, it had some of the best action of the entire season.

 

5.)'Chosen Realm'-Barely beat out 'Damage'. Archer's plan to retake the ship was great. And then the message at the end when they land on Triannon was so powerful. A great aplication of a modern situation to a future setting.
